Evaluation of pressure drop.
 
Hello, I have carry out a simulation in order to evaluate the total pressure drop in a duct (with some convergents, deflectors,...) and the result is very different (x10) with a calculation did with litterature (Idel'cik). So I am very septic about the CFD result (low of the determined value). Is CFD really able to determine it?

Harish April 27, 2007 08:05

Re: Evaluation of pressure drop.
 
The accuracy of the CFD simulation depends on many things.

1. How accurately you model the problem ? 2. Proper Boundary Condition 4. Have enough points to resolve the boundary layer if the flow is viscous

being some of them.

What software did you use for your problem ? What kind of Numerical Discretization and boundary conditions? Did you get a qualitative match ?
